#9a4762 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9a4762 is composed of 60.4% red, 27.8%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.9%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 340.5 degrees, a saturation of 36.9% and a lightness of 44.1%. #9a4762 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8ec4 with #350000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#9a4762 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#9a4762 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9a4762 has RGB values of R:154, G:71,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.36,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10110818.

Hex triplet 9a4762 #9a4762
RGB Decimal 154, 71, 98 rgb(154,71,98)
RGB Percent 60.4, 27.8, 38.4 rgb(60.4%,27.8%,38.4%)
CMYK 0, 54, 36, 40
HSL 340.5°, 36.9, 44.1 hsl(340.5,36.9%,44.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 340.5°, 53.9, 60.4
Web Safe 993366 #993366
CIE-LAB 41.626, 37.594, 0.912
XYZ 17.784, 12.26, 12.984
xyY 0.413, 0.285, 12.26
CIE-LCH 41.626, 37.605, 1.39
CIE-LUV 41.626, 52.917, -5.307
Hunter-Lab 35.014, 29.391, 2.523
Binary 10011010, 01000111, 01100010

Shades and Tints of #9a4762

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060304 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9a4762

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776a6e is the less saturated color, while #df024a is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9a4762 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#636363 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#6e5d63 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#686977 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#766664 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#9d5359 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7a5d6f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#835b63 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#9c4f5c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
